The Pretty Things are an English Rock Band  from London, formed in 1963, consisted of Dick Taylor (Guitar), (fellow Sidcup Art College student with Keith Richards, and Mick Jagger), Phil May (Vocals, Harmonica), Brian Pendleton (Rhythm Guitar), John Stax (Bass) and Pete Kitley (Drums), replaced by Viv Andrews and then by Viv Prince on Drums.   The band's name took from Willie Dixon's song "Pretty Thing".  Their most commercially successful period was the mid-1960s.

Live At The BBC is the collection Box Set Remastered 4 CD Set. 60 Tracks collection of archive and rare recordings, over 4 hours of music, with details liner notes by The Pretty Things, was released on May 18, 2015 by Repertoire Records.
